川哥教你 MariaDB 實戰
李世川
買這商品的人也買了...
-
$580$452 -
$350$298 -
$700$553 -
$880$748 -
$680$537 -
$560$437 -
$356深度強化學習實戰 用OpenAI Gym構建智能體
-
$600$474 -
$600$468 -
$880$695
相關主題
商品描述
本書關註和講解的是MariaDB數據庫的相關技術和應用。MariaDB是當前開源數據庫中的一員,應用面非常廣,技術不斷得到更新,版本升級快,性能不斷提升和優化。本書詳細介紹了MariaDB在多操作系統中的安裝、連接方式、用戶管理、數據庫和數據表操作、數據查詢、索引、外鍵、函數、視圖和觸發器,以及數據備份與恢復等重要內容,簡要介紹了通過幾種常用編程語言連接和操作MariaDB數據庫的方法。 本書內容豐富,基本覆蓋MariaDB數據庫各個方面的知識,包括用戶管理(權限和角色管理等)、數據的新增、更新、刪除和查詢等,還配合了各類示例,以幫助讀者理解和快速掌握相關技術。 本書適合作為初級及中級開發工程師、數據庫管理員、MariaDB數據庫學習人員、從事數據庫應用系統的研發人員的參考用書,還可供高等院校電腦、大數據等專業學生使用。
目錄大綱
目錄
第1章初識MariaDB
1.1關系數據庫介紹
1.2MariaDB介紹
1.3MariaDB 的安裝
1.3.1在Windows下安裝MariaDB
1.3.2在CentOS下安裝MariaDB
1.3.3在Ubuntu下安裝MariaDB
1.4連接管理工具
1.4.1命令模式
1.4.2PHPMyAdmin
1.4.3HeidiSQL
1.4.4Navicat
本章小結
第2章用戶管理
2.1用戶管理概述
2.2用戶管理命令
2.2.1創建用戶
2.2.2修改用戶
2.2.3刪除用戶
2.3用戶權限
2.3.1權限
2.3.2賦予權限
2.3.3查看權限
2.3.4撤銷權限
2.4角色管理
2.4.1創建角色
2.4.2追加權限
2.4.3刪除權限
2.4.4刪除角色
本章小結
第3章數據庫操作
3.1創建數據庫
3.2使用數據庫
3.3刪除數據庫
3.4使用圖形界面操作
3.5名稱約束
3.5.1有效字符
3.5.2其他規則
3.5.3名稱長度
3.5.4註釋
3.6保留字
本章小結
第4章數據表操作
4.1基本概念
4.2創建數據表基本格式
4.3創建數據表完整句法
4.4修改數據表
4.4.1增加列
4.4.2修改列屬性
4.4.3刪除列
4.4.4重命名列
4.4.5重命名錶名
4.5刪除數據表
4.6復制創建表
4.6.1復製表結構和指定數據
4.6.2只復製表結構
4.7使用圖形界面操作
本章小結
第5章數據操作
5.1插入數據
5.1.1INSERT...VALUES...
5.1.2INSERT...SET...
5.1.3INSERT...VALUES...SELECT...FROM...
5.2數據更新
5.3數據刪除
5.4查詢數據
5.5數據檢索
5.5.1LIKE
5.5.2ORDER BY
5.5.3LIMIT
5.5.4DISTINCT
5.5.5GROUP BY
5.5.6INNER JOIN
5.5.7OUTER JOIN
5.5.8UNION
5.5.9IN
5.5.10BETWEEN
本章小結
第6章索引與外鍵
6.1索引介紹
6.2創建索引
6.2.1CREATE TABLE創建索引
6.2.2CREATE INDEX語句
6.2.3ALTER TALBE...ADD...INDEX...方式
6.3單列索引
6.4復合索引
6.5唯一索引
6.6主鍵索引
6.7外鍵
6.8刪除索引
本章小結
第7章函數與過程
7.1函數和過程介紹
7.2字符串函數
7.3數學函數
7.4日期和時間函數
7.5聚合函數
7.6其他函數
7.7自定義函數
7.7.1自定義函數句法
7.7.2IF
7.7.3LOOP
7.7.4WHILE
7.7.5REPEAT
7.7.6CASE
7.7.7刪除
7.8自定義過程
7.8.1自定義句法
7.8.2刪除過程
本章小結
第8章視圖和觸發器
8.1視圖概述
8.2視圖創建
8.3視圖編輯
8.4編輯內容
8.5觸發器概述
8.6INSERT 觸發器
8.7UPDATE觸發器
8.8DELETE觸發器
8.9查看和刪除觸發器
本章小結
第9章數據備份與恢復
9.1概述
9.2完整備份和還原
9.2.1Mariabackup安裝
9.2.2完整備份
9.2.3還原備份
9.3增量備份
9.4使用mysqldump
9.5主從備份
9.6主主備份
本章小結
第10章第三方連接MariaDB
10.1Java連接MariaDB
10.2PHP連接MariaDB
10.3Python連接MariaDB
10.4Node.js連接MariaDB
本章小結
第11章高級設置
11.1版本升級
11.1.1在Windows下升級
11.1.2在CentOS下升級
11.1.3在Ubuntu下升級
11.2設置遠程訪問
11.3忘記root密碼
11.3.1在Windows下
11.3.2在CentOS下
11.4數據表名大小寫問題
本章小結
目錄
第1章初識MariaDB
1.1關系數據庫介紹
1.2MariaDB介紹
1.3MariaDB 的安裝
1.3.1在Windows下安裝MariaDB
1.3.2在CentOS下安裝MariaDB
1.3.3在Ubuntu下安裝MariaDB
1.4連接管理工具
1.4.1命令模式
1.4.2PHPMyAdmin
1.4.3HeidiSQL
1.4.4Navicat
本章小結
第2章用戶管理
2.1用戶管理概述
2.2用戶管理命令
2.2.1創建用戶
2.2.2修改用戶
2.2.3刪除用戶
2.3用戶權限
2.3.1權限
2.3.2賦予權限
2.3.3查看權限
2.3.4撤銷權限
2.4角色管理
2.4.1創建角色
2.4.2追加權限
2.4.3刪除權限
2.4.4刪除角色
本章小結
第3章數據庫操作
3.1創建數據庫
3.2使用數據庫
3.3刪除數據庫
3.4使用圖形界面操作
3.5名稱約束
3.5.1有效字符
3.5.2其他規則
3.5.3名稱長度
3.5.4註釋
3.6保留字
本章小結
第4章數據表操作
4.1基本概念
4.2創建數據表基本格式
4.3創建數據表完整句法
4.4修改數據表
4.4.1增加列
4.4.2修改列屬性
4.4.3刪除列
4.4.4重命名列
4.4.5重命名錶名
4.5刪除數據表
4.6復制創建表
4.6.1復製表結構和指定數據
4.6.2只復製表結構
4.7使用圖形界面操作
本章小結
第5章數據操作
5.1插入數據
5.1.1INSERT...VALUES...
5.1.2INSERT...SET...
5.1.3INSERT...VALUES...SELECT...FROM...
5.2數據更新
5.3數據刪除
5.4查詢數據
5.5數據檢索
5.5.1LIKE
5.5.2ORDER BY
5.5.3LIMIT
5.5.4DISTINCT
5.5.5GROUP BY
5.5.6INNER JOIN
5.5.7OUTER JOIN
5.5.8UNION
5.5.9IN
5.5.10BETWEEN
本章小結
第6章索引與外鍵
6.1索引介紹
6.2創建索引
6.2.1CREATE TABLE創建索引
6.2.2CREATE INDEX語句
6.2.3ALTER TALBE...ADD...INDEX...方式
6.3單列索引
6.4復合索引
6.5唯一索引
6.6主鍵索引
6.7外鍵
6.8刪除索引
本章小結
第7章函數與過程
7.1函數和過程介紹
7.2字符串函數
7.3數學函數
7.4日期和時間函數
7.5聚合函數
7.6其他函數
7.7自定義函數
7.7.1自定義函數句法
7.7.2IF
7.7.3LOOP
7.7.4WHILE
7.7.5REPEAT
7.7.6CASE
7.7.7刪除
7.8自定義過程
7.8.1自定義句法
7.8.2刪除過程
本章小結
第8章視圖和觸發器
8.1視圖概述
8.2視圖創建
8.3視圖編輯
8.4編輯內容
8.5觸發器概述
8.6INSERT 觸發器
8.7UPDATE觸發器
8.8DELETE觸發器
8.9查看和刪除觸發器
本章小結
第9章數據備份與恢復
9.1概述
9.2完整備份和還原
9.2.1Mariabackup安裝
9.2.2完整備份
9.2.3還原備份
9.3增量備份
9.4使用mysqldump
9.5主從備份
9.6主主備份
本章小結
第10章第三方連接MariaDB
10.1Java連接MariaDB
10.2PHP連接MariaDB
10.3Python連接MariaDB
10.4Node.js連接MariaDB
本章小結
第11章高級設置
11.1版本升級
11.1.1在Windows下升級
11.1.2在CentOS下升級
11.1.3在Ubuntu下升級
11.2設置遠程訪問
11.3忘記root密碼
11.3.1在Windows下
11.3.2在CentOS下
11.4數據表名大小寫問題
本章小結